CN51 SDJ is a 2001 Toyota Previa in Green with a 2,362c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 76.5%.
Across all 2001 Toyota Previa models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.4% with a typical mileage of 107,893 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Toyota Previa f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 25,856 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CN51 SDJ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Toyota Previa typ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 25 years old, this Toyota Previa is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
